## Account recovery — Pinwheel log-sampling service

For the weekly eng sync: the Pinwheel sampler, which throttles logs from the notoriously chatty Larkspur service, runs under a dedicated service account. If that account gets disabled — usually after a credential rotation misfire — sampling stops and Larkspur floods the aggregator within minutes. Re-enable via the Ops console's recovery flow and restart the sampler pods. When the console prompts for recovery credentials, supply the passphrase noted below.

unlock words, yajep-tagaf: aldeth-ralok-quenath-gilael-norir-kaseth-oliox-fraeth-kelmir

Subject: Training budget for next year

Hi all — heads up that the L&D budget for next year lands at roughly the same level as this year, with a modest bump for the Fernbrook leadership track. Department heads should submit draft plans by month-end. One strategic consideration is driving this allocation, and it's for this group only.

internal memo for fafog-fadug: Gross margin on Holwyn came in at 10 percent against a plan of 5 percent. Only 5 of the 140 pilot accounts renewed Holwyn, so a churn review is set for January 1.

Handover note — Quillstream CLI (logtail). The `qtail` tool streams logs from the Fennwick cluster; default buffer is 500 lines, and `--follow` reconnects automatically on broker restarts. Known quirk: timestamps shift to UTC after a rotation, so warn customers before they compare against dashboards. Config lives in the ops vault. For questions during the transition, contact the engineer named below.

account owner for bajog-yadug: Oliax Ralius

**Q: Why does `pixtrim batch` skip some files?**

A: Usually it's the format allowlist — `pixtrim` silently ignores anything not in your config's `formats` list, and yes, that includes uppercase extensions. Run with `--verbose` to see what got skipped and why. The full flag reference and common gotchas are documented on the internal page here.

wiki page, kahog-hahig: https://vault.zemvargrid.internal/display/deploy/repo/settings/merge_requests/job/settings/6f3b933774dbc5320a4daa18